The Importance Of Fire Door Metal In Ensuring Safety And Protection

When it comes to fire safety and protection, having the right materials in place is crucial. One such material that plays a vital role in ensuring the safety of a building is fire door metal. Fire doors are specifically designed to prevent the spread of fire and smoke, allowing individuals inside a building to evacuate safely and giving firefighters enough time to contain the blaze. fire door metal, in particular, is an essential component of these doors that provides strength, durability, and fire-resistant properties.

fire door metal is typically made from materials such as steel, aluminum, or a combination of both. These metals are chosen for their high melting points and resistance to heat, making them ideal for use in fire doors. Steel, in particular, is a popular choice for fire door metal due to its strength and durability. Steel fire doors can withstand high temperatures and help contain a fire within a specific area, minimizing its spread to other parts of a building.

One of the key features of fire door metal is its fire-resistant properties. When exposed to high temperatures, fire door metal does not easily warp, bend, or collapse. This capability is essential in preventing the fire from spreading beyond the area where it originated. fire door metal can act as a barrier, blocking the passage of flames and smoke and giving individuals inside a building ample time to evacuate safely.

In addition to its fire-resistant properties, fire door metal provides strength and durability that are necessary for withstanding the force of a fire. Unlike traditional wooden doors, fire doors made from metal are less likely to buckle or break under extreme heat and pressure. This is crucial for maintaining the integrity of the door and ensuring that it remains functional in the event of a fire.

Furthermore, fire door metal is designed to meet specific building codes and regulations regarding fire safety. Building codes require that fire doors be made from materials that have been tested and certified for their fire-resistant properties. Fire door metal must pass rigorous tests to ensure that it can withstand high temperatures and contain a fire effectively. By choosing fire door metal that meets these standards, building owners can be confident that their fire doors will perform as intended in the event of a fire.
